Happy Birthday Sooty!

The sooty show, and yesterday sooty celebrated his 65th birthday
he first hit our TV screens in 1948 and was founded by Harry Corbett in Blackpool.
He currently holds the Guinness World Record for the longest running children’s television show.
Sooty along with his friends Soo and Sweep have had huge success on TV since the first Sooty Show in 1955 through until more recent series such as Sooty & Co and Sooty Heights on CITV.

 

Double Direction

Legions of One Direction fans have queued to get up close and personal with their favourite boy band in New York . Only Niall, Zayn, Liam, Harry and Louis weren’t able to attend in person – the event was arranged to reveal their waxwork likenesses.

The launch was meant to take place in Times Square – but high temperatures meant it had to take place inside their new home at Madame Tussauds.
Well if you want one of your own models of the boys then you’ll be happy to know that The first One Direction pop up store has opened in Scotland .

It’s been set up in Glasgow ‘s Silverburn Centre. The shop will be there for the next couple of weeks.

Time to Vote

The MTV video music awards were announced this week.

Justin Timberlake and Macklemore & Ryan Lewis dominate the nominations as they both have six nods each.
Pink, Robin Thicke, Miley Cyrus and 30 Seconds To Marse are each up for three Video Music Awards.
As there was an extra hour of In The Mix this week one hour was dedicated to the nominations and played the songs voted for. These included:-
